Quick heads-up on Pinwheel UI versioning: we cut a minor release every sprint, and anything touching component props needs a changeset file in the PR. No changeset, no merge — the bot will nag you. Majors are rare and go through the design council first. The full policy, with examples of what counts as breaking, lives on the internal page below.

wiki page, bahip-yahip: https://grafana.qirvanlabs.corp/browse/display/projects/cc3a1b9dbfc9

**Q: Why did my request get a 429 from the Tollgate gateway?**

Tollgate enforces per-service token buckets: 200 requests/minute default, bursts up to 50. Limits are keyed on the calling service identity, not IP. If you're reviewing code that retries on 429, check it honors the Retry-After header and backs off exponentially — hammering the gateway triggers a temporary ban. Custom limits require a quota entry in the gateway config repo, approved by the platform team. For quota increases or disputes, email the gateway owners at the address below.

escalation mailbox, fahaf-bajep: druael@lumiccorp.internal

## Break-Glass: Tracing Access

Hey, welcome aboard. If Spanlight (our cross-service tracing tool) goes dark during an incident, contractors can use the break-glass account to query raw trace storage directly. Only do this when normal dashboards are down, and note it in the incident log. The break-glass credentials bundle is encrypted, and it unlocks with the recovery passphrase below.

vault phrase of fafop-hahop = ralys-kasion-normir-belix-silys-fendor

## Building Access — Spares Room (Hullbrook Annex)

Contractors: the spare hardware room is down the east corridor on the ground floor, third door on the left. Sign in at the front desk first and grab a visitor lanyard. Anything you take out, jot it in the blue logbook — yes, even the little stuff. The door self-locks, so don't wedge it. To get in, punch in the code below.

staff pass of hagug-taguf = bdg-HJ-9